After our last update, the permissions for editing Job Status were set back to their defaults
to rectify this issue go to Settings - User Privileges and scroll down to the Job category
The permission you are looking to turn on is called "Edit Job Status" Simply tick the box relating to the user group you wish to allow access (Master, Supervisor, Tech, Office) and save your changes.
Sometimes the above method does not work. This is because some users have Custom Privileges applied to their accounts. To check this, go to Users on the left panel and to View Users. This will bring up a page with a list of all the users in your company. Click on the desired user and their profile will open up. Go to the bottom of the page and select Edit
You can then click Set Custom Privacy and again scroll to the Job category and check that Edit Job Status is enabled
